天山岩黄芪总黄酮含量的测定及抗氧化活性研究 被引量:1

On content determination and antioxidant activity of total flavonoids in Hedysarum semenovii

摘要 目的测定天山岩黄芪总黄酮含量及其抗氧化活性。方法采用回流提取法,料液比为1∶30,70%乙醇70℃回流3h,提取天山岩黄芪中总黄酮,并以紫外分光光度法测定其中总黄酮含量;以Vc为阳性对照,测定天山岩黄芪总黄酮对DPPH·(超氧阴离子)与·OH(羟基自由基)的清除作用。结果回归方程为Y=11.663 X+0.007 9,r=0.999 6,线性范围:19.3~67.6μg/mL;方法精密度良好,RSD=1.2%;方法重现性良好,RSD=2.0%;在0~75min内样品稳定性良好,RSD=1.1%;样品回收率为99.9%,RSD=1.6%。天山岩黄芪中总黄酮含量为11.25mg/g,RSD=1.2%。天山岩黄芪总黄酮对DPPH·与·OH的清除率有浓度依赖性,当总黄酮浓度为50μg/mL时,对DPPH·的清除率为59.821%,对·OH的清除率为25.782%。结论方法简单易行、准确可靠,适用于天山岩黄芪总黄酮的含量测定,天山岩黄芪总黄酮具有较好的抗氧化活性。 Objective To determine the total flavonoids content and antioxidant activity of Hedysarum semenovii Regl. et Herd. Methods The total flavonoids extracted from Hedysarum semenovii Regl. et Herd by refluxing extract method, material liquid ratio was 1 : 30 ,and we refluxed extraction by 70% al-cohol in the 70℃ for 3 h, and tested the content of total flavonoids by the UV; Additionally, we also tested the total flavonoids antioxidant activity by scavening rate of DPPH , (superoxide anion) and , OH (hydroxyl radi-cal) ,finally, we compared the results to the VC positive control group. Results The regression equation was Y =11.6 63X + 0.0079,r = 0.999 6, and linearity range was 19.3 ,67.6 μg/mL; and the sample had a good precision and repeatability, respectively, RSD=1.2%, 2.0% ;and the sample stability was good in 0-75 min,RSD =1.1%; besides, the recovery rate of the sample was 99.9%, RSD= 1.6%. Therefore, the con-tent of total flavonoids in Hedysarum semenovii Regl.et Herd was 11.25 mg/g, RSD=1.3%. The scaven-ging rate of total flavonoids in Hedysarum semenovii Regl. et Herd to DPPH , and , OH depended on concentration, the clearance rate to the DPPH , was 59.821 % when the total flavonoids concentration was 50 jug/mL, and in the same concentration, the total flavonoids clearance rate was 25.782% to the , OH. Conclusion This method is simple, accurate, and reliable, which can be used for the Hedysarum semenovii Regl.et Herd flavonoids content determination, and it has a good antioxidant activity.
